The paper presents a method of designing a multiaspect diagnostic model, i.e. the model that consists of at least two submodels which are applied together. In the described method submodels are created on the basis of knowledge about a construction and an operation of a technical object by taking various aspects into consideration. UML is proposed to work out a multiaspect description of the operation of the technical object. The viewpoints (aspects) which, in the author’s opinion, should make possible a precise, unambiguous and exhaustive description of the operation of the technical object are specified and presented. It is shown how to divide a set of diagnostic signal features into subsets, which concern all identified aspects, by means of UML. The way of designing submodels treated as relation models between subsets of values of diagnostic signal features and right subsets of the considered technical states is presented. The general form of a multiaspect diagnostic model is proposed and the idea of its application is shown.
